80PbTiO3·20SrCu1/3Nb2/3O3 (Sr0.8Cu0.4Ti0.2Nb0.4Pb0.2O3) Crystal Structure
General Information
- Phase Label(s): Sr0.8Cu0.4Ti0.2Nb0.4Pb0.2O3
- Structure Class(es): perovskite
- Classification by Properties: –
- Mineral Name(s): –
- Pearson Symbol: tP5
- Space Group: 99
- Phase Prototype: BaTiO3
- Measurement Detail(s): X-rays, Fe Kα (determination of cell parameters)
- Phase Class(es): –
- Compound Class(es): oxide
- Interpretation Detail(s): cell parameters determined and structure type assigned; composition dependence studied
- Sample Detail(s): sample prepared from PbCO3, TiO2 rutile, Nb2O5, CuO, SrCO3, powder (determination of cell parameters)
Substance Summary
- Standard Formula: Sr0.2Cu0.07Ti0.8Nb0.13Pb0.8O3
- Alphabetic Formula: Cu0.07Nb0.13O3Pb0.8Sr0.2Ti0.8
- Published Formula: 80PbTiO3·20SrCu1/3Nb2/3O3
- Refined Formula: –
- Wyckoff Sequence: –
- Z Formula Units: 1
- Density: ρ = 7.68 Mg·m−3
